首页 开发百科文章正文

java与数据库的链接

开发百科 2025年11月18日 07:37 236 admin

Java与数据库连接的深度探索

在软件开发的世界里,Java和数据库是两个不可或缺的基石,它们之间的连接,就像是一座桥梁,将程序的逻辑世界与数据的物理世界紧密相连,本文将深入探讨Java与数据库连接的过程,以及如何高效、安全地实现这一过程。

我们需要了解的是,Java与数据库的连接是通过JDBC(Java Database Connectivity)实现的,JDBC是Java平台用来执行SQL语句的API,它为Java应用提供了一种标准的方法来访问关系型数据库,通过JDBC,Java程序可以发送SQL语句到数据库服务器,并处理返回的结果。

如何在Java中建立与数据库的连接呢?这需要我们使用DriverManager类中的getConnection方法,这个方法需要四个参数:数据库URL、用户名、密码和驱动程序类名,数据库URL包含了数据库的类型、地址、端口号等信息,它是连接数据库的关键。

java与数据库的链接

一旦建立了连接,我们就可以使用Statement或PreparedStatement对象来执行SQL语句了,Statement对象用于执行静态SQL语句,而PreparedStatement对象则用于执行预编译的SQL语句,这两种方式各有优缺点,开发者需要根据实际需求进行选择。

java与数据库的链接

仅仅能够连接和执行SQL语句是不够的,我们还需要考虑性能和安全性的问题,为了提高性能,我们可以使用连接池技术,连接池是一种管理数据库连接的技术,它可以重复使用现有的数据库连接,而不是每次请求都创建一个新的连接,这样不仅可以提高性能,还可以减少资源消耗。

至于安全性,我们需要确保数据库的连接信息(如用户名、密码等)不被泄露,这可以通过多种方式实现,如使用环境变量来存储敏感信息,或者使用加密技术来保护这些信息。

Java与数据库的连接是一个复杂但至关重要的过程。

标签: 数据库连接

发表评论

丫丫技术百科 备案号:新ICP备2024010732号-62